What is Keysight Eggplant?

Keysight Eggplant is an industry-leading AI-powered software testing suite that enables complete automation across the software lifecycle—from design to deployment. Built for today’s fast-paced DevOps environments, Eggplant eliminates the inefficiencies of manual testing by automating regression, functional, and performance testing across any device, OS, or platform. Using computer vision, natural language processing, and AI modeling, Eggplant tests software the way users actually experience it, catching interface glitches, broken flows, and visual bugs before release. The platform includes Eggplant Test for end-to-end automation, Eggplant Performance for scalable load testing, Eggplant Monitoring for real-time system health tracking, and Keysight Generator for automatically converting requirements into executable tests. Its integration with CI/CD pipelines ensures seamless continuous testing with tools like Jenkins, GitHub Actions, and Azure DevOps. Designed for comprehensive coverage, it supports web, mobile, desktop, embedded, and legacy systems without requiring code. QA teams can leverage predictive performance monitoring to preemptively address bottlenecks and optimize user experiences. Enterprise users—including Fujifilm, JetBlue, and NASA—report dramatic improvements in testing speed, accuracy, and productivity. Supported by KeysightCare and flexible software licensing, Eggplant scales easily for enterprise needs. As a unified testing ecosystem, Keysight Eggplant transforms QA into a strategic enabler for innovation, speed, and reliability.

Pricing

Free Version:
Free Version available.

Screenshots and Video

Company Facts

Company Name:
Keysight Technologies
Date Founded:
2008
Company Location:
United States
Company Website:
www.keysight.com/us/en/products/software/software-testing.html
Edit This Page

Product Details

Deployment
SaaS
Windows
Mac
Linux
iPhone
iPad
Android
Training Options
Documentation Hub
Online Training
Webinars
Support
Standard Support
Web-Based Support

Product Details

Target Company Sizes
Individual
1-10
11-50
51-200
201-500
501-1000
1001-5000
5001-10000
10001+
Target Organization Types
Mid Size Business
Small Business
Enterprise
Freelance
Nonprofit
Government
Startup
Supported Languages
English

Keysight Eggplant Categories and Features

Website Monitoring Software

Availability Testing
Event Logs
Event-Based Notifications
FTP Monitoring
Mail Server Monitoring
Maintenance Scheduling
Performance Metrics
Real Time Monitoring
Transaction Monitoring
Uptime Reporting

Test Management Tool

Automation Integration
Collaboration Tools
Pass/Fail Results Tabulation
Reporting / Analytics
Requirements Management
Test Scheduling
Test Tracking
Time/Budget Tracking

Software Testing Tool

Automated Testing
Black-Box Testing
Dynamic Testing
Issue Tracking
Manual Testing
Quality Assurance Planning
Reporting / Analytics
Static Testing
Test Case Management
Variable Testing Methods
White-Box Testing

Performance Testing Software

API Testing
Benchmarking
Cross Browser Testing
Debugging
Historical Reporting
Load Testing
Mobile Testing
Parallel Testing
Regression Testing
UI Testing
Web Testing

Load Testing Tool

API Load Testing
Database Load Testing
Load Test Performance Reporting
Mail Load Testing
Multilocation Load Testing
Multiple Protocol Support
Test Script Customization
Web Application Testing

Functional Testing Tool

Automated Testing
Interface Testing
Regression Testing
Reporting / Analytics
Sanity Testing
Smoke Testing
System Testing
Unit Testing

Automated Testing Software

Hierarchical View
Move & Copy
Parameterized Testing
Requirements-Based Testing
Security Testing
Supports Parallel Execution
Test Script Reviews
Unicode Compliance

API Testing Tool

Functional Testing
Fuzz Testing
Load Testing
Penetration Testing
Runtime and Error Detection
Security Testing
UI Testing
Validation Testing

More Keysight Eggplant Categories